How It Works
Creation and redemption in ETFs can occur “in sort,” which implies the fund can settle for the precise asset as an alternative of money.
That mechanism is actual, but it surely doesn’t let abnormal consumers load tokens instantly right into a fund. Licensed individuals — massive broker-dealers and market makers — are those that hand tokens to ETFs and obtain shares again.
On a regular basis traders purchase or promote ETF shares on exchanges. That hole is central to the controversy about whether or not an ETF might ever perform like a financial institution.

What Taxes May Look Like
Reviews and investor guides present that ETF construction issues for taxes. ETFs usually use in-kind creation and redemption to keep away from routine capital positive factors distributions on the fund stage, which helps make ETFs tax-efficient in lots of circumstances.
However tax penalties for token holders rely upon how transactions are carried out and on the product’s authorized construction.
Underneath present US guidelines, transfers that change the type of an asset can create taxable occasions for the individual handing over the asset, and fund-level distributions can nonetheless produce tax payments for traders.
